Part II: Developing a Cultural Icon for the Country

After you have gathered and read information on your country you will need to develop a
cultural icon that would best represent that country. (Example: Statue of Liberty or the
American Flag for the USA, Eiffel Tower for France, Big Ben (the clock) for England,
Alamo for Texas, Mt. Fuji for Japan, etc.) Cultural icons represent the culture both human
and physical of a group of people or country. When you have designed your Cultural
Icon, you will place that design on a one-half sheet of poster board. This design should
best represent the country.
